I have a shaker card today using some fun stamps and dies from Whimsy Stamps. I created the shaker with the Slimline Banner Die. I used a sheet of old music paper to give it a bit of a vintage feel. The cute snowman is from the Let it Snow Snowmen stamp set.  It was colored with Copics and fussy cut.  I added a scattering of snowflakes, pom poms, and a bit of machine stitching to finish off the card.

This card uses all the cute images in Whimsy Stamp's new Cozy Winter stamp set.  Everything was colored with Copics.  I added some fun details with liquid applique, Stickles, and glossy accents.  The background was a bit too stark white, so I added some subtle "snow" behind the images using the Polka Dot Stencil.

I colored this cranky bird with Copics and curved my sentiment using my Misti.  The image was cut with a circle die from my stash.  The "frame" around Mr. Cranky pants is from the new Loopdidoos die set.  The background was done with the It's Snowing stencil.  I added a snowflake in black to match his mood.  ;) It is from the Elegant Snowflakes and Border die set.
My second card was pretty CAS.  I colored the image again with Copics.  Cut it out using my circle and scalloped circle dies.  The snowflake is once again from the Elegant Snowflakes and Border die set. 
The background paper is part of the Blurry Flurries 6 x 6 paper pack.

This card uses minimal stamping.  Mostly paper and dies.  I "wrapped" my red paper using the Loopies Die Set.  I added glossy accents and glitter for some sparkle. The flower was created using the Hibiscus Flower Die set. I added a bit of twine and jingle bells   The sentiment is part of the Elves on Christmas stamp set.

I used their brand new Snowflake Mask Stencil as the focal point of my card. I stamped the sentiment from the Winter Soltice stamp set with Versamark ink and embossed it in white.  The frame is part of the new Frame Labels Die set.  I added a few additional snowflakes from glitter paper using the Elegant Snowflakes and Border die set. 
A few clear sequins and some shimmery silver ribbon finished off the card.
